Gunmen Kill Seven and Kidnap 100 in Nigeria’s Katsina State

Gunmen attacked a rural community in Nigeria’s northwestern Katsina state, resulting in the deaths of at least seven people and the kidnapping of around 100 others.

According to residents and police sources on Sunday the assailants, identified as armed gangs known locally as bandits, arrived on motorbikes and began shooting indiscriminately in Maidabino village, Danmusa local government area.

This prompted resident to flee in panic.

Katsina state police spokesperson Abubakar Aliyu Sadiq confirmed the attack and the fatalities but did not disclose whether anyone was still missing.

He assured that police were actively investigating the incident, which is part of a disturbing trend of banditry in the region.

These groups frequently raid communities in the northwest, targeting residents, students, and motorists for ransom, underscoring the persistent security challenges faced by both local populations and authorities.
